Soccer Preview: Pickerington Central vs. Marysville
The Pickerington Central Tigers will square off against the Marysville Monarchs at 7:15 p.m. on Thursday. Pickerington Central is coming into the game hot, having won their last six games.
Last Tuesday, Pickerington Central got the win against Newark by a conclusive 5-1. The Tigers might be getting used to big wins seeing as the team has won five contests by three goals or more this season.
Their offense was hitting Newark from everywhere, as five different players booted in a goal.
Meanwhile, while it was all tied up 1-1 at halftime, Marysville was not quite Olentangy's equal in the second half on Tuesday. They came up short against the Braves, falling 5-1. The Monarchs haven't had much luck with the Braves recently, as the team's come up short the last two times they've met.
Pickerington Central's victory was their third straight at home, which pushed their record up to 6-2-1. As for Marysville, their loss dropped their record down to 5-3-1.
